This review is from: Resonate (Audio CD)
A deceptively austere cover and a cryptic title make good camouflage for Victor Calderone's latest. This is a dance album with subversive intent. It wants to take us back...back to our jungle roots. That of course is the intent of most DJs today. But what makes Calderone's album so radical is the degree to which it succeeds. "What Awae Wanna," by DJ Pippi presents I.K.I., gives the set an African launch with it's tribal pidgin vocal. The closing cut, Underworld's "Two Month's Off," ends the mix with its own brand of tribal urban exuberance. From start to finish, the album covers a perfect arch of dark tribal build. If one word could characterize this disc, it would be VIRILE. This is the quality that resonates thru Calderone's backbeats, his bass and drums, and all of his effects. Jungles are virile places, and the human jungle is all about drums and rhythms and chants. Though National Geographic never told us so, jungles are also brimming with sexual energy. Calderone's jungle is both African and New World, as the Latin-inflected rhythms of several numbers testify. When you enter Calderone's world you leave European sensibilities far behind. This is one of those rarities: a perfect continous mix. It is not an album from which one would tear away bleeding chunks with a "burning" knife. Not that it lacks highlights, such as the mindbending "Alessa," performed here in its original garb by De Loren & Colors, and in remix by Iberican Tribal Mix. Most especially, Calderone's own productions: "Drive," "Deep Dark Jungle," and "Resonate" all testify to the erotically mesmerizing effects that percussion and rhythm can have on the human mind.

This review is from: Resonate (Audio CD)
Victor Calderone's "Resonate" is a tribal house fans dream....hot, steamy, sexy and created with the sole purpose to make you dance !! The drums are hard, bold and really smack and pop....the hi-hats energize....the vocals are sultry, moody, and in a tribal toungue that really compliments the mood. From beginning to the end you won't quick dancing until your a sweaty pile on the floor !!! The best thing about this mix is the extended play on the songs....Victor is not so concerned about showing you every record he has in his magic stash, but instead chooses to carefully weave the tunes together letting you absorb each song fully (meaning the songs go for 5-7 minutes....which is more representative of a club set and not a cheesy DeVito play-the-song-of-the-minute mix). Victor is dishing out shots to the body like a prizefighter with high energy hits like "Impress Me"...can you say 'Uhhhh Huhhhh', "The Drive", "Deep Dark Jungle", the title track "Resonate" and my personal fav "Am I On Your Mind" will have you wringing out your clothes by the end of the set and wiggling that backside till it shakes right off !!

Tribal House taps into something primitive within all of us and Victor's "Resonate" is solid, seemless and sooooo sexy !! I'm NOT a big fan of "Wild Luv" but aside from that track....this cd is made custom made for dancing. It is also my new goto cd for the drive into/from work and it won't let you fall asleep on the ride home from the clubs either !!! Tribal fans will adore and those in touch with the club scene will appreciate its dance-ability !!! Worthy of my finest 5 lolly Rating !!

This review is from: Resonate (Audio CD)
Just like one of his favorite clients, Victor Calderone is not afraid of change. His early outings relied heavily on more uplifting, vocal types of house tracks. The present finds him squarely in tribal territory, and what a beautiful place it is! I guarantee you have never heard beats like this (unless you've been blessed with hearing him spin live, of course). Hard, deep, dark, organic and challenging, with few vocals to distract. If Mensa had a house soundtrack, this would be it. Stand out tracks are "Magnifique," "Impress Me," and, of course, all of Vic's original productions: "The Drive" (feel that percussion!), "Deep Dark Jungle," and "Resonate." If you feel house music, if it is a spiritual thing, if it moves your body, you will not be disappointed. "I'll take you back to the deep, dark jungle...THIS IS HOUSE MUSIC!"
